This volume contains detailed descriptions of Utah Valley ecology and results of excavations at several hunter-gatherer valley and upland occupations. Although the focus is on the post-Fremont or Promontory period, data on pre-Fremont hunter-gatherers are also presented. A stated goal of the work is to provide details on the material remains of Promontory Phase sites, as investigations and reports on this time period along the Wasatch Front has been largely lacking. The authors also offer insights into how hunter-gatherers adapted to the rich wetland resources of Utah Valley. The volume is abundantly illustrated.
